The ‘Why’
Here at Edge Hotel School, University of Essex, we are firm believers in equal opportunity for all and passionate about creating a more equitable world for the future leaders of the Hospitality, Events and Tourism industry. With shocking figures revealing that in the UK, women make up close to 70% of the workforce, and yet occupy only 8% of leadership roles (Uppal, 2024), we are seeking to challenge this narrative and explore how we can help shape the landscape of tomorrow so that our students graduate into diverse workplaces that value their voices and recognise their achievements regardless of their gender identity.
So, we welcome you to join the discussion. We aim to have created a safe space for collaboration and conversation where we can begin to unpick how we move forward Creating Space for Women in Events, Hospitality, and Tourism.

Emily Goldfischer Celebrating 5 years of hertelier
This year marks the 5th anniversary of hertelier, the online platform championing women in hospitality through interviews, career insights, and leadership conversations. Founded by Emily Goldfischer and Nancy Mendelson, hertelier has published nearly 800 interviews and articles, spotlighting the people and ideas shaping a more inclusive future for the industry. Professor Stroma Cole Equality in Tourism
Equality in Tourism is a registered nonprofit organisation transforming the lives of women in tourism by advocating for gender equality across the industry. We envision a just tourism industry that empowers women and girls, promotes diversity and inclusion, and contributes to the social, economic and environmental well-being of local communities.
Dr Stroma Cole combines her academic career with action research and consultancy. Her research explores the interconnect between tourism, gender and water rights. She is a codirector of Equality in Tourism, an international charity seeking to increase gender equality in tourism. With research interests in gender, responsible tourism development, and the links between tourism, the SDGs and Human Rights (particularly to water), Stroma is an activist researcher critiquing the consequences of tourism development.

Kalindi Juneja PoB Hotels
PoB Hotels was formed in 1982 by a small group of British hoteliers. And since then, we've grown our hand-picked collection and now proudly represent over 50 city-based, countryside and coastal hotels dotted all over the British Isles

Kalindi is CEO of PoB Hotels, the UK’s foremost marketing consortium for exceptional independent hotels. Since taking the helm, she has driven a bold brand repositioning, launching a new website, magazine, gift collection, and annual book, broadening reach to today’s discerning traveller while honouring PoB’s heritage since 1982.
With over 20 years in luxury hospitality, including senior roles at Relais & Châteaux, Kalindi brings deep expertise in hotel management, brand strategy, digital marketing, and commercial growth. Compass Group Knowledge Transfer Partnership
Compass Group has partnered with the Edge Hotel School on a Knowledge Transfer Partnership (KTP) research project.
The project runs for two-years the Compass approach to Human Resource Management, evidencing that their approach provides benefits to people and business while embedding analytical people science skills into the organisation creating a toolkit of HR best practises for the hospitality sector.
The project has recruited Rishabh Gupta as the Research Associate who, as a Human Resources Strategist, is based in Compass offices whilst employed by the Edge Hotel School. Rishabh has written a workplan which includes observing areas of the business and tracking a group of new recruits.
